Transaction 3326ddf85bd499f6c269640eccc7c018d7f5aefc922196a05ed9e82f339682da
1 Input
1 Output
-
3326ddf85bd499f6c269640eccc7c018d7f5aefc922196a05ed9e82f339682da:0
- value
- 665768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d82d8a472462ef634a17953b1970e6d060734bc0 OP_EQUAL
- address
- 3MQ4SAUE6QVLaqfCXseNJALFBxRdoDnD7d